Womacks buy Mother Egan’s
The Womack brothers — Brad, Chad and Wes — have purchased Mother Egan’s Irish Pub. They plan a complete overhaul of the building and the bar’s concept. The Womacks already own three East Sixth Street tourist clubs (Chuggin’ Monkey, Thirsty Nickel and Dizzy Rooster), a Warehouse District bottle club (The Marq) and a sleek West Sixth Street veteran (Molotov).Whatever the Womacks do at the Mother Egan’s site, it will not duplicate their efforts in other nightlife districts, they say. West Sixth has developed its own character, which Brad describes as “very diverse — young, old, gay, stright, business suits and casual all together.”
Brad is best known outside Austin’s nightlife scene as “The Bachelor” who didn’t propose, but that was two years ago. We’re all ready to let that go. He admits that some Mother Egan’s regulars will not like the changes, but there are plenty of Irish/British pubs downtown. In fact, there’s a pretty popular pub right across the street.
